在数字信息时代,加密算法扮演着至关重要的角色,从保护个人隐私到确保国家安全,加密技术无处不在。然而,当加密算法过于复杂、神秘时,就会成为破解者难以逾越的高墙。秘密の研究院:解密正在进行中,正是这样一个揭开加密算法之谜,探索未知领域的绝密研究所。
加密算法自古以来就存在,从古希腊的斯巴达密码到二战期间的恩尼格玛密码,密码技术不断发展。现代密码学中,对称加密算法和非对称加密算法并存,各有优缺点。研究人员致力于开发更安全、更高效的加密算法,对抗不断增长的计算能力和破解技术。
对称加密算法使用相同的密钥进行加密和解密,加密速度快,但存在密钥管理和分布难题。非对称加密算法使用不同的密钥进行加密和解密,密钥不易破解,但加密效率较低。研究人员正在探索各种混合加密算法,结合对称和非对称加密的优势,提高安全性和效率。
量子计算的兴起给加密算法带来了巨大挑战。量子计算机能够破解传统加密算法,因此研究人员正在开发抗量子密码学,探索基于格的密码协议、多变量密码协议等新领域。
密码协议是使用加密算法构建的通信协议,旨在实现保密性、完整性、身份认证等安全目标。然而,密码协议并不总是完美无缺,破解者可以通过各种攻击手段来破解协议,获取敏感信息或破坏通信安全。
常见的密码协议破解攻击包括中间人攻击、重放攻击、密文选择攻击等。研究人员通过数学分析、计算机模拟和实际测试,不断发现和修补密码协议中的漏洞。密码协议规范的制定和验证也非常重要,帮助避免协议设计中的错误和安全隐患。
除了传统攻击手段,密码分析还利用机器学习、人工智能等新技术,开发更强大的破解算法。研究人员需要与时俱进,探索对抗式机器学习技术,提高密码协议的抵抗能力。
加密技术在现代社会中有着广泛的应用,涉及金融、医疗、军事、工业控制等领域。加密算法保护敏感数据免遭未经授权的访问,确保交易安全、信息保密、系统稳定。
例如,在金融行业,加密技术用于保护银行卡信息、网络银行交易和金融机构之间的通信。在医疗领域,加密技术保护患者健康记录、医学影像和基因数据,防止泄露隐私和滥用。在军事领域,加密技术用于保护通信安全、防止电子战和网络攻击。
然而,加密技术也给执法和情报机构带来了挑战。加密技术使犯罪分子和恐怖分子更容易隐藏他们的通信和活动,给执法和反恐行动带来困难。各国政府正在探索平衡个人隐私和国家安全的方式,探讨可信计算、隐私增强技术等新技术。
密码学研究和应用是一个需要大量专业人才的领域。密码学家需要掌握数学、计算机科学、算法设计、安全协议等专业知识,具有敏锐的信息安全意识和创新思维能力。
高校开设密码学相关课程,培养密码学专业人才。密码学研究机构和企业也提供实习和就业机会,为学生提供实践经验和职业发展路径。国际密码学大会、信息安全研讨会等学术交流活动,促进密码学研究人员和行业专家的交流与合作。
吸引和留住密码学人才至关重要。通过科研经费、人才激励政策、职业发展规划等措施,鼓励更多青年才俊投身密码学领域,为信息安全事业贡献力量。
秘密の研究院:解密正在进行中,是一个永不停歇的探索未知密码学领域的旅程。加密算法的演变、密码协议的破解、加密技术的应用和人才培养,构成了密码学研究和应用的四大支柱。在这个代码世界中,研究人员和破解者不断博弈,密码学的故事未完待续。